Branching Pattern Compact
Compact branching patterns describe cannabis plants that develop dense, closely-spaced lateral branches rather than tall, sparse structures. This growth architecture is frequently observed in indica-dominant genetics and certain deliberately selected breeding lines. Breeders working in controlled indoor environments often favor compact branching for its efficient use of vertical space and ease of canopy management. The trait influences light penetration, air circulation, and overall plant footprint—key considerations in breeding for specific cultivation systems. Compact branching typically emerges from genetic predisposition rather than environmental factors alone, though light intensity and photoperiod can influence expression.

Breeders select for compact branching to develop cultivars suited to space-constrained grows, low-stress training systems, and efficient production workflows. This architecture trait is often paired with other morphological markers to establish stable line characteristics across generations.
